SCOPE OF POSITION:
The Gym Program Assistant is under direct supervision of the Athletic/ Gym Director and is responsible to aide in the implementation of the youth sports programs, mission integration, outreach to youth and families through all gym activities and athletic programs. The Gym Program Assistant will assist in seasonal programs such as Holiday and summer programs, and assist Social Services as requested by the Social Service Director.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
• Work with Athletic/ Gym Director or Corps Officers to ensure that the Mission of The Salvation Army is integrated to gym activities wherever possible
• Promote outreach to youth and families through athletic programming
• Support Corps programs and assist in coordination of activities as needed
• Support the Corps Social Service and outreach programs by preforming tasks as requested by the Social Service Director
• Represent The Salvation Army and the athletic programs with a positive disposition toward its programs
• Work a non-standard work week generally in accordance with The Salvation Army athletic programs, tournaments, gym rentals, or events.
• Assist Athletic/ Gym Director in the setting and taking down of the facility used for games, rentals, and special events.
• Janitorial duties as needed of the gym facility and all of its rooms; such as but not limited to cleaning, disinfecting, refilling paper products, floors in concert with the custodian.
• Maintaining organization of the athletic equipment room, uniforms, concession sales supplies, and general sports equipment.
• Assist in the clerical support for correspondence, record keeping, filing, and stats at meetings related to programs responsibility
• Handle and count money as needed generally for concessions, entry fees, and apparel sales.
• Perform any and all other duties as assigned
Seasonal:
• Work with the Athletic/ Gym Director in planning and implementing season activities i.e. summer activities, Thanksgiving, Christmas
• Assist in the organization and running summer sports camps for various ages and sports as needed.

A generous benefits package is included with full-time positions: paid holidays, vacation time, sick time, and medical, vision, and dental insurance.
Health Insurance: Low bi-weekly premiums for employee-only coverage, Kaiser HMO for those residing in a Kaiser service area, Anthem EPO/PPO is available for those residing outside a Kaiser service area. Voluntary +1 and +family coverage at additional cost. Delta Dental DHMO and DPPO dental insurance are offered.
Life and Voluntary Options. An employer-paid life insurance policy covers employees. Voluntary supplemental life, short-term and long-term disability plans are available.
Retirement Plans: Employer-funded Money Purchase Pension Plan (Defined Contribution Plan) 50% vested at five years eligible service time. Plus, an employee-funded voluntary 403(b) option.
Parental Leave: The benefit is 40 hours of Paid Leave for qualifying events.
Sick Leave: 12 days of Sick Leave annually accruing from day one, eligible for use after three months’ service time.
Paid Vacation:
- Two weeks annually, accruing from day one, for non-exempt positions.
- Four weeks annually, accruing from day one, for exempt positions.
- Accrued vacation is eligible for use after six months’ service time.
Paid Holidays: 13 designated holidays + 1 floating holiday per year
